There are eight zones, as any basic search will turn out. Four of them are semi-large and four are tiny. Two t1 zones that will be light blue at 105th, two t2 zones, and four t3 zones.

There are seven raids, two of which lock out upon request. So don't wipe or have raid reset or you'll be waiting until next week. Raids are tuned for 54 players in CotF t1 raid gear. Trash mobs hit upwards of 42k (in silk, granted).

Necromancers will finally be able to equip other weapons. Whether or not this will be desirable is yet to be seen.

There is a mount keyring that will store ten mounts. Additional mounts can be purchased from marketplace.

There were no new spell lines that I saw, granted I didn't look at *every* class. Most classes are having a good number of their key spells and abilities not seeing upgrades.

There were very few new AA. Most are but upgrades of current lines and, like the spells, many aren't seeing upgrades.

Weapon augmentations aren't seeing any upgrades. Gear upgrades are very minimal across the board, however, there are new powersources.

There is only one group mission per zone. Most, if not all, of them take place in open zones, so competition might be fierce. Looked to be only six HA.

The two unlocked zones, which everyone will have to spend time in doing access quests for the other zones, are lousy. They're small, despite being spin-offs of previous zones which were notorious for being HUGE (The Buried Sea and Katta.) These "descendants" of those zones almost look like a dev decided only to use a small chunk of the original because it would be too much work to upgrade the whole zone. The Buried Sea version is packed with mobs, tightly congested, they run very fast, assist even across mob types, and some cannot be snared/rooted. If you're a kiter or root-rot type, then forget it. I kept having to fade away adds even when I thought I had a perfect single pull. The zone is also surrounded by water and ANY running room will involve water. Even with lev on, this is a PITA since you'll run into issues where the mob won't take damage if it's underwater and you're not.

Yeah, the purpose of this is probably to discourage soloing and force everyone to group up, which is fine with me. But with the small size of these zones and the congestion of mobs, it's going to be a train-fest on busy evenings, especially when everyone's trying to finish missions in order to advance.
